In January of 2008, Maurice Malpas took his charges to Kenilworth Road for a League 1 match with Swindon sitting comfortably in mid-table.
After a goal-less first half, Christian Roberts scored the only goal of the game on 52 minutes, rifling a powerful shot beyond Luton 'keeper, Dean Brill.
The three points extended Town's unbeaten run to eight games and Swindon would eventually finish the 2007/08 campaign in 13th place in League 1.
